1. Footwear: The Foundation of Your Adventure
Choosing the right footwear is crucial for any hike. After all, your feet are your primary mode of transportation in the great outdoors.
1.1 Types of Hiking Shoes
- Trail Runners: Lightweight and breathable, ideal for quick day hikes. Hiking Boots: Provide ankle support and are perfect for rugged terrains. Mountaineering Boots: Designed for serious climbs and snow conditions.
1.2 Fit and Comfort
Ensure that whatever footwear you choose fits well and provides adequate comfort. Remember to break them in before hitting challenging trails!
2. Clothing Layers: Dressing Smartly for All Conditions
Your choice of clothing can heavily influence your hiking experience. Weather can change quickly in nature; hence layering is key.
2.1 Base Layer

2.2 Insulating Layer
Fleece or down jackets provide warmth without bulkiness.
2.3 Outer Layer (Shell)
A waterproof and windproof shell is essential for protection against the elements.

9. Snow Hiking Gear Essentials
Snow hiking presents unique challenges requiring specialized equipment:
9.1 Snowshoes
Ideal for traversing deep snow where regular boots fail.
9.2 Crampons
Essential if you're tackling icy terrain—these attach to boots providing grip on slick surfaces.
